Aluminum oxide (Al2O3) has an exceptional set of properties:

  • high hardness;
  • good heat conductivity;
  • excellent corrosion resistance;
  • low density;
  • stability in a wide range of temperatures;
  • electrical insulation properties;
  • low cost relative to other ceramic materials.

 

All these combinations make the material irreplaceable in the manufacture of corrosion-resistant, wear-resistant, electrical insulating and heat-resistant products for a variety of industries.

 

 

There are two main types of aluminum oxide:

  • Dense Aluminum Oxide (Al2O3)
  • Refractory Alumina (Al2O3)

 

Dense Aluminum Oxide (Al2O3)
This material is used in production of responsible and mechanically loaded products, i.e. mainly as engineering and structural ceramics. The material has excellent corrosion-resistant, wear-resistant, electrical insulating and heat-resistant properties, in addition to resistance to thermal shock. If a thermal shock is present during operation, it is recommended to use refractory materials.

There are several modifications of dense aluminum oxide depending on the content of the main phase and admixtures, which differ in strength and chemical resistance (ALOX-AP, ALOX-HP).

 

 

Basic properties of the material

Properties Brand of material
ALOX-AP ALOX-HP
  Al2O3
94-96%
Al2O3
99,7%
Density, g/sm3 3,6-3,7 3,8-3,9
Isolated porosity, % 0 0
Hardness, GPa 12-13 15-17
Flexural strength, MPa 300-330 350-400
Compressive strength, MPa 2000-2200 2000-2400
Thermal conductivity at 20-100°С, W/mK 20-25 28-33
Coefficient of linear thermal expansion at 20-1000°С, 10-6К-1 7,0-8,0 7,0-8,0

The main applications are:

  • bearings for pumps and compressors;
  • rings of mechanical seals;
  • ceramic plungers;
  • elements of valves and stop valves;
  • lining for protection from wear and corrosion;
  • grinding bodies;
  • lining for cyclones and calciners for cement plants;
  • nozzles;
  • crucibles, boats;
  • covers and tubes of thermocouples, rods;
  • burners;
  • electro technical ceramics;
  • products for the glass industry;
  • furniture and lining of furnaces;
  • positional and welding pins for the automotive industry;
  • products for the paper and printing industry;
  • drags, eyes, dies, thread guides;
  • substrates, plates;
  • products for the metallurgical industry;
  • abrasive and building materials, tools, welding ceramics;
  • products for chemistry and petro chemistry.
